Factors Affecting Battery Life
Battery life in lawn mowers depends on several key factors. Understanding these elements helps you maximize battery performance during mowing sessions.
Battery Capacity
Battery capacity significantly influences how long your mower can run before needing a charge. Capacity is usually measured in amp-hours (Ah). Higher amp-hour ratings indicate a larger battery capacity. For example, a 30Ah battery runs longer than a 20Ah battery. Always check your mower’s specifications for optimal battery capacity to match your usage needs.
Lawn Mower Usage Patterns
Usage patterns directly affect battery drain. Frequent starts and stops or operating on hilly terrain can increase battery consumption. Mowing large, flat areas typically requires less energy. If you’re mowing regularly or covering larger lawns, consider scheduling longer mowing sessions to reduce charging interruptions.
Environmental Conditions
Environmental factors also play a role. Extreme temperatures, whether hot or cold, can impact battery performance. Batteries tend to drain faster in cold weather and may overheat in high temperatures. Try to mow during moderate weather conditions. Additionally, moisture can corrode battery connections, leading to diminished performance. Always keep your battery clean and dry for optimal efficiency.

Tips to Extend Battery Life
You can enhance the life of your lawn mower’s battery with proper maintenance and charging practices. Follow these tips to maximize performance and longevity.
Maintenance Practices
- Inspect Regularly: Check your battery every month for signs of wear or damage. Look for corrosion on terminals, cracks, or swelling.
- Clean Contacts: Keep battery terminals clean. A mixture of baking soda and water can remove corrosion. Rinse with water and dry thoroughly.
- Store Properly: Store your mower in a cool, dry place. Extreme temperatures can shorten battery life. Avoid leaving it in direct sunlight or cold garages.
- Check Water Levels: For lead-acid batteries, ensure water levels are adequate. Add distilled water if necessary to keep cells covered.
- Use the Right Charger: Always use the manufacturer’s recommended charger. Using mismatched chargers can damage your battery.
- Avoid Overcharging: Unplug the charger once the battery reaches full capacity. Overcharging can lead to overheating and reduced lifespan.
- Charge After Use: Charge your battery immediately after mowing. This keeps it topped off for the next use and helps prevent deep discharging.
- Follow Recharge Guidelines: For lithium-ion batteries, avoid letting the charge drop below 20%. Keeping it between 20% and 80% optimizes battery health.
